Corning Glass: A Tradition of Innovation
The Birth of a Renowned Brand
Corning Glass was established in 1851 by Amory Houghton Sr., in Corning, New York City. What started as a small glass service rapidly turned into a popular business understood for its dedication to innovation and excellence. From the very beginning, Corning Glass established itself apart by producing top notch glass wares that met the needs of customers and companies alike.

Fiber Optics: Lights the Method to the Future
In the late 1960s, Corning Glass researchers Dr. Robert Maurer, Dr. Peter Schultz, and Dr. Donald Keck made an exploration that would certainly alter the world - fiber optics. They developed a technique to transfer light signals via thin hairs of glass, paving the way for faster and much more reliable communication systems. Fiber optics reinvented telecommunications, making it possible for the high-speed internet connections we delight in today.

Gorilla Glass: The Ultimate Screen Protector
Corning's Gorilla Glass is another innovative technology that has actually ended up being an important component of our every day lives. Gorilla Glass is an incredibly durable and scratch-resistant glass made use of in the displays of mobile phones, tablet computers, and various other electronic tools. With its phenomenal stamina and optical clearness, Gorilla Glass offers unparalleled defense versus everyday wear and tear.
